Skip to content

Commit 6eda59b

Browse files
Merge pull request #502 from vyzigold/fix_persistent
[OSPRH-10612] fix persistent field defaulting
2 parents ae8ae90 + 0fee6a9 commit 6eda59b

File tree

1 file changed

+3
-1
lines changed

1 file changed

+3
-1
lines changed

api/v1beta1/metricstorage_webhook.go

+3-1
Original file line numberDiff line numberDiff line change
@@ -81,7 +81,9 @@ func (storage *Storage) Default() {
8181
storage.Retention = "24h"
8282
}
8383
if storage.Strategy == "persistent" {
84-
storage.Persistent = &PersistentStorage{}
84+
if storage.Persistent == nil {
85+
storage.Persistent = &PersistentStorage{}
86+
}
8587
storage.Persistent.Default()
8688
} else {
8789
storage.Persistent = nil

0 commit comments

Comments
 (0)